Subject[PATCH 0/2] pwm-backlight: switch to gpiod interface (part 1)
Date
These two patches initiate the switch of the pwm-backlight driver to
the gpiod GPIO interface, as it considerably simplifies the code.

For compatibility with current users of the driver, it is still possible
to pass the enable GPIO number as platform data. Two platforms are still
relying on this feature (pxa/palmtc and shmobile/armadillo800eva) which
will be removed as soon as its last users are switched to GPIO mapping
tables.
